Phoenix, United States.- The Mexican National Team is ready to face Diego Alonso’s Uruguayan squad, a cast that will try to win in the best way to accept that the Tricolor has the bases to fight in the Qatar 2022 World Cup against any competitor.
The charrúas came to the United States with their strongest team, except for Luis Suárez, even so Mexico recognizes that it is one of the most complicated courses of its blank stage, which it will have to pass to be with the focused mentality for the twenty-second World Cup and to face Ecuador next Sunday.
Gerardo ‘Tata’ Martino clarified that several of the players who were against Nigeria would not repeat against Uruguay, since today’s test will be a training session for the starters who established themselves as starters in the Concacaf qualifiers heading to the world championship.
The change that attracts attention will be in the goal, since Alfredo Talavera will start from the beginning instead of Guillermo Ochoa, this to give activity to the Pumas exporter in this type of duels in case of an alternative; the ownership in the World Cup will go to ‘Memo’ as he is immovable in the Octagonal Final.
The only player that stands out for the Argentine coach is César Montes, the central defender will play again in this preparation calendar, in tonight’s game he will be captain as Andrés Guardado is not in the lineup presented by Gerardo Martino.
The last time that Mexico faced Uruguay in the United States came back in 2018, that time he debuted with the Tri Diego Lainez, Jesús Angulo and Roberto Alvarado. While the last victory over the sky blue came in 2016, the national team won 3-1 in Arizona.
The Mexico vs Uruguay game will start at 9:00 p.m. (Mexico time) 8:00 p.m. (Culiacán time). The last meeting of this calendar for the Azteca National Team will end next Sunday against the Ecuadorian National Team in Chicago, Illinoils.
